Removeable Viscometer Holders
Designed to fit 51mm (2 inch) holes
Three different kinds: Plastic, Metal, and Rubber
All CANNON viscometer holders are designed to fit holes 51 mm (2-inches)
in diameter. Rubber holders are made of neoprene rubber. Plastic holders
hold the viscometer firmly with a spring clip. Metal holders are
constructed of chrome-plated machined brass. A handle permits convenient
insertion and removal. |

Pressure Vacuum Pump
Designed for use in laboratory applications where an inexpensive,
compact source of low level pressure/vacuum is required. The Cannon
Pressure/Vacuum Pump operates quietly on a 120 volt AC supply to produce
a continuous pressure of 35 psi or an adjustable, continuous vacuum of 0
to 20 inches of mercury. Front panel features include a toggle switch
with pressure/vacuum/off positions, vacuum adjustment knob and an
indicating pilot light. Fused circuits and a grounded plug ensure safe
operation. The Pressure/ Vacuum Pump is provided with a multiple
fittings kit and polyurethane tubing. Other fittings for custom
applications may be specially ordered. |

Digital Stopwatches
Ideal for determining the flow times of glass capillary viscometers.
This Stopwatch is useful for determining the flow times of glass
capillary viscometers.
Furnished with a 1.5-volt battery (Eveready 357 or equivalent), 1-m
(39-inch) lanyard, and calibration certificate traceable to the NIST.
Battery provides up to 3 years continuous operation. It times up to 10
hours with 1/100th second accuracy. |

Bath Oils
Heat transfer media that can be used in constant temperature baths.
Silicone Bath Oil: These silicone bath oils are clear, colourless
liquids that can be used as heat transfer media in constant temperature
baths, especially those operated at higher temperatures like the CT-1000
and CT-2000 baths (see pages 13-14). IBF Bath Oil (see entry on this
page), a non-silicone oil, can also be used in viscosity baths other
than the CAV models at temperatures up to 135°C (275°F).
IBF Bath Oil: IBF Bath Oil contains an oxidation inhibitor which
reduces tendency to darken at higher temperatures. Viscosity is 36 cSt
at 40°C, 5.6 cSt at 100°C. Use below 135°C (275°F). |

NOCHROMIX
Used for preparation of glassware cleaning solution that avoids metal
residue.
Nochromix is an inorganic oxidizer, completely free of metal ions. It is
used for preparation of glassware cleaning solution that avoids metal
residue. This is beneficial in trace analysis, enzymology, tissue
culture work, and other applications. Supplied in 1½ oz. sealed packets.
Each packet makes 5 pints (2.37 L) of solution by dissolving in 9 lb
(5-pint bottle) of concentrated sulfuric acid. Nochromix is classified
as a hazardous material and special shipping regulations apply.
